In this video, I will show you how to use iridescent acrylic paint and the straws technique to create glittering results!
You need:
🔴 ARTEZA - Iridescent Acrylic Paint, 60ml Bottles - Set of 10 × 1:
- USA: arteza.com/products/iridescen...
- UK/EU: arteza.co.uk/dp/iridescent-ac...
- And my color-mixing-ratio for ARTEZA colors is:
- 1/5 paint + 2/5 Floetrol (I use bit.ly/Floetrol) + 2/5 water
- Here is a mixing example for a 4cl cup: 5ml color + 10 ml Floetrol + 10 ml water

TIP: Warm the canvas up before pouring resin. Either by using a hot air blowdryer or sitting the canvas in the sun. Not hot, but nice and warm. Air bubbles come up faster and resin spreads nicer. I always warm my blank canvas up to remove any moisture before pouring. I live in Hawaii where it's humid, the packaged canvases need to breathe so I remove the plastic after I get them home to dry and then hit them with the blowdryer before pouring. Hi Valerie, I can not tell you that. That depends on many factors: color, color mixing ratio, thickness of the paint application, or was Floetrol used / eluent ... a lot of water was used ... etc .... Therefore I have pictures which I take after 3 days or after 2-3 Coat weeks with epoxy resin! I can only say: check that everything has dried well! and then try it out and collect your experiences ... greetings John
